Asthma is a chronic respiratory condition that affects millions of people worldwide. It causes the airways to become inflamed and narrow, leading to symptoms such as wheezing, shortness of breath, coughing, and chest tightness. Managing Asthma requires regular medical care, including check-ups with healthcare providers and access to medication.
